What are the signs air ducts need cleaning in Georgia?

In Georgia's climate, signs of dirty air ducts often include increased dust accumulation on surfaces, a persistent musty odor, or a noticeable decrease in HVAC system efficiency. You might also observe visible debris or dust blowing from vents, especially in older homes around Atlanta where insulation and duct materials can degrade over time.

Can I clean my AC ducts myself?

While superficial cleaning of vent covers is possible, a thorough AC duct cleaning requires specialized equipment and technical expertise that most homeowners in Georgia do not possess. Professional services utilize high-powered vacuums and rotary brush systems to remove deep-seated contaminants from the entire ductwork system, a level of cleaning not achievable with DIY methods.

What time of year is best for duct cleaning?

The optimal time for duct cleaning in Georgia is typically during the shoulder seasons, spring or fall, when HVAC systems are not in constant heavy use. This allows for a more convenient scheduling and ensures that your system is clean and efficient before the extreme heat of summer or the occasional cold snaps of winter.
